Open Days information
The RNCM's Open Days are an opportunity for you, your parents and your teachers to visit the RNCM informally for a tour of the facilities, to meet members of teaching staff and students, and to see work in progress. There is also an opportunity to discuss matters of student support with relevant members of staff.

During the academic year the College hosts two Open Days. The first is in late September/early October and the second is in late March/early April. Admission is free but by reservation only. Early booking is advised and our online booking service opens two months prior to each Open Day.

What types of programmes of study are available?
The RNCM offers a range of programmes of study.
At undergraduate level
- Bachelor of Music
- GRNCM/MusB (run in association with The University of Manchester)
- BA (Hons) Popular Music Performance (in collaboration with Access to Music) * this course is subject to validation
At postgraduate level
- Postgraduate Diploma
- Master of Music
- Master of Performance
- PhD/MPhil
In addition the college offers preparatory studies for students who lack the necessary entry standards in music theory and history.
